Romantic summer wedding portraits with Montanna and Nathan.

Boston Public Garden wedding portraits are always beautiful, but Montanna and Nathan’s summer evening in the heart of the city felt especially magical. Before celebrating with family and friends at their destination wedding later this year, they chose to capture this season of life with portraits in the city they love. With lush willow trees, glowing sunset light, and one of Boston’s most iconic landscapes surrounding us, their vision of an enchanted, ethereal garden came to life.
This wasn’t the first time we’d photographed together. I first met Montanna and Nathan during their engagement session at the Boston Public Library in 2025, so it was especially meaningful to reconnect for another milestone before their fall celebration.
The two met on Hinge, share a love of travel, and got engaged over Christmas in London. Rather than planning portraits around a traditional wedding venue, they chose Boston because it’s where they live and where so much of their story has unfolded.
After a hot June day, the temperature eased as the sun started to drop, leaving that lingering evening light that makes summer in Boston feel so special.
The gardens were busy enough to feel alive without being crowded. As we walked through the pathways, people smiled, stopped to congratulate them, and shared in the excitement. Those small interactions are part of what makes photographing in the Public Garden so unique—you never feel tucked away from the city, but you can still find quiet moments together.
When Montanna described her vision as dreamy, romantic, and ethereal, I immediately pictured the glowing light reflecting across the pond and the lush greenery that makes the Public Garden so timeless.
I always draw inspiration from the location while staying true to each couple’s personalities. Rather than overly posed images, we focused on natural movement, genuine connection, and creating Boston Public Garden wedding portraits that feel effortless and timeless.
